Image and Videos are not loading

We have this power bi report that showed images and videos thorugh their url using third party visuals.
However, it has stopped working all of a sudden and we are unable to figure out the cause for this.
For whatever reason the images and Videos pages only work on my PC.....  with Not Secure

The image url changes from http to https making it unloadable on every other device but mine.

We had a PPU license, which expired last month and are in due process of getting a Fabric and are using trial Fabric for now but the Workspace is in PPU and changing that to fabric trial makes the dashboard turn off entire image/video visual completely.  

amilpbi_5-1751881593887.png

 


We were publishing to web and adding this report to a website with SSL certificate. Now we are unsure if the issue was caused by SSL certificate, PPU license that remains to be bought, any other issue that nodbody knows of. And quite honestly this feels way above my scope of knowlegde. Please help

Please try below workarounds.

 

1. Move your image and video content to a secure HTTPS-supported domain (Azure Blob Storage, SharePoint Online). then browsers and Power BI load media in a secure embedded dashboard.

 

2. Check the third-party visual that you are using for image/video are certified. If not it won’t work with Fabric Trial. It might be blocked after your PPU license expired. Use "Image Viewer by CloudScope" or "HTML Viewer" (certified versions only) Or use native image controls.

 

3. Don't Use HTTP URLs in Published Web Reports. If you are embedding report into an HTTPS website, mixed content is blocked by most of the browsers.

 

4. You mentioned that Workspace was PPU and now you are on Fabric Trial. When switched to trial, visuals disappear. Non-certified visuals are not supported in Fabric Trial. PPU-specific features stop working post-expiry.

 

Note: Switch to Fabric Pro license and ensure certified visuals are used Or keep using PPU license and host in a PPU-compatible workspace.
